Friday, February 21, 9:30 - 12:30
3209 Gleason Rd, San Diego
We are teaming up with Rewild Mission Bay to support a restoration project for the California Least Tern, an endangered species that nests in very limited areas of Mission Bay. Students will learn about this fragile ecosystem while providing essential hands-on habitat restoration. They will meet with a Rewild Mission Bay Naturalist, learn about this specialized science field and will have the opportunity to become educational stewards.
